On the use of subword parallelism in medical image processing
β Scribed by Bjorn De Sutter; Mark Christiaens; Koen De Bosschere; Jan Van Campenhout
- Publisher
- Elsevier Science
- Year
- 1998
- Tongue
- English
- Weight
- 343 KB
- Volume
- 24
- Category
- Article
- ISSN
- 0167-8191
No coin nor oath required. For personal study only.
β¦ Synopsis
Parallel implementations of algorithms for medical image processing mostly focus on the use of multiprocessor parallelism. Modern processor architectures however, provide several additional forms of parallelism at the processor level: subword parallelism, speculative execution, superscalar pipelining, very long instruction word, etc. In this article, we show that well-known parallelization techniques for multiprocessor systems can be used to exploit subword parallelism. Loop unrolling, loop fusion and if-hoisting prove to be valuable to achieve this goal. To illustrate this, we transformed the inner loops of a positron emission tomography image reconstruction algorithm. We achieved a speed-up of 45% on Sun's UltraSPARC processor.
π SIMILAR VOLUMES
## Abstract We have undertaken an energy minimization study of the binding of a small ligand, water, to amino acid sideβchains. These calculations have been performed on a Meiko Computing surface containing a small number of transputers and on a larger transputer array installed at Edinburgh Univer
This paper proposes an overview of the evolution of the architecture of some parallel computers dedicated to image processing. A formal definition of a dedicated computer is proposed and some requirements of different levels of image processing/vision in terms of their algorithmic structures are poi